Manages and oversees the planning, implementation, and tracking of Salesforce Customer Relationship Management (CRM) projects. Executes specified deliverables, develops project plans and scope, and communicates project status to the Director and clients. Maintains all benchmark reports related to office projects and makes suggestions for new projects that benefit the division based on Higher Education trends. Organizes quarterly review meetings of Salesforce release updates with System Administrators and Developers and provides suggestions for enhancements or updates to the Director based on releases. Engages with other universities to learn and share best practices on the use of Salesforce in a Higher Education setting. Provides support to the Director and serves as backup in their absence.
